Definition of No

noun

  1. A negating expression; an answer that shows disagreement or disapproval
  2. A vote not in favor, or opposing a proposition

    "The workers voted on whether to strike, and there were thirty "yeses" and two "nos"."

adverb

  1. (now only used with different, with comparatives more and less, and informally with certain other adjectives such as good and fun) Not, not at all.

    "I just want to find out whether she's coming or no. (Scotland)"
